Pork chops baked with a creamy corn topping—sweet, savory, and simple. A vintage-style casserole dish that’s easy to love.
Ingredients
2 (15 ounce) cans creamed corn
4 pork chops
1/4 tablespoon garlic powder salt and pepper to taste
Directions
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
Spread corn in the bottom of a 9x13 inch baking dish, then place pork chops on top of corn. Press the chops down into the corn. Cover dish with aluminum foil and bake in the preheated oven for 1 1/2 to 2 hours, or until internal temperature of pork has reached 160 degrees F (70 degrees C).
